Suggest Permanent Treatment For Vitiligo

Dear Dr. I am suffering from vitiligo since 7yrs. Is there any curable treatment for ever because I am experienced a lot but no benifits.I have this white patches on my lips, both palms and foots and very small pots here and there on my body.Before it was spreading, now stable about two yrs. Dermatologist 's  Response
Hello Nissar, let me tell you that vitiligo is an autoimmune condition and cannot be cured permanently; yes, the disease can be made stable which you mentioned u have for the last 2 years, and attempt at repigmentation can be made, but again palms,soles, digits are the areas most difficult to repigment.
Now for u, i would adv a combined medical and surgical approach, since the disease appears stable. Surgical autografting can be done at exposed sites, even lips along with topical meds for rest of the areas..These two months are enough for surgical grafting but u need to continue the meds for a longer duration, with follow up intermittently as adv
